Kelby if it is what i think you have pear midge. I get it here down the road from you. To confirm feel some if the other fruitlets for softness or look for odd shape. Then break it open and look for the little larvae shown in picture below. It may be too late to find larva still in. You can read about pear midge. They lay eggs before clusters even open. So before bloom you need to spray clusters with something , i use malathion in hanheld sprayer. They hit my honeysweet but not asians.

Birds seem to know when fruit are infected and start sampling.
